DoD awards $26.6M for ILSC Spare/Repair Production Units to Fibrotex USA Inc

Contract Overview

Contract Amount: $26,618,577 ($26.6M)

Contractor: Fibrotex USA Inc

Awarding Agency: Department of Defense

Start Date: 2023-09-29

End Date: 2024-12-31

Contract Duration: 459 days

Daily Burn Rate: $58.0K/day

Competition Type: FULL AND OPEN COMPETITION

Number of Offers Received: 5

Pricing Type: FIRM FIXED PRICE

Sector: Other

Official Description: PRODUCTION UNITS ILSC SPARE/REPAIR, USMC

Place of Performance

Location: STEARNS, MCCREARY County, KENTUCKY, 42647
